
Two-day mock exercises by NDMA and UN agencies to deal with potential disasters concluded at NDMA headquarters, Islamabad today.
The exercises aimed at further improving the efficiency and capacity of relevant institutions to deal with disasters at national level.
Over 130 representatives of federal and provincial ministries and departments, district administrations and relevant institutions participated in the exercises.
Practical exercises were conducted on earthquake, monsoon flooding, flash floods and severe cold scenarios.
The exercises will further improve coordination between federal, provincial and other institutions.
Such initiatives will facilitate formulation of a joint response through NDMA’s strategy and planning.
NDMA will continue to take necessary measures to deal with disasters, mitigate risks and enhance capacity of the institutions.
